The first lot involved a parcel of land in Kowloon, known as Inland Let No. 899 together with buildings thereon, vir, Nos 613, 315, 517, 519 and 321, Nathan Road. The whole

At present nothing is known as to what the Company will do with the building, but it is understood that Mesera. William Powell & Co. will remain in occupation, for some time to come. The transfer of the building will be completed in about a fortnight's time-

The girls at present in the Home are all over twenty scars of age and the premises do not admit of any others being taken in at pre- sent. Some of these girls have been sent up country, as bible women and teachers in other blind schools, for others employment has been found as house girls in private establishments.
